Description: Jenkins is an open source automation server that enables developers around the world to reliably build, test, and deploy their software. It provides hundreds of plugins to support building, deploying, and automating any project.

Description: Peakflow is a network monitoring and analytics software designed to provide visibility into network traffic patterns and performance. It features data collection, custom reporting, alerting, and forensic tools to detect anomalies.
